%N Period 9: repeat [0, 6, 0, 6, 0, 0, 3, 3, 0].

%C Also the continued fraction expansion of 6+sqrt(3970)/10 (dropping a(0)).

%C Also the decimal expansion of 6733370/111111111.

%H <a href="/index/Rec">Index entries for linear recurrences with constant coefficients</a>, signature (0,0,0,0,0,0,0,0,1).

%F a(n) = ( A061037(n)*A061037(n+1) ) mod 9.

%F a(n) = a(n-9). G.f.: -3*x*(2+2*x^2+x^5+x^6)/((x-1)*(1+x+x^2)*(x^6+x^3+1)).
